London: The Bodley Head, 1929. Book. Illus. by Tealby, J.B.. Very Good+. Hardback. First Edition.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. A near fine copy in fine d/w. Illustrated edition by Tealby. In decorative black boards with d/w. 350pp illustrated endpapers..
